82be9224170dce2a8adc77c975a4c2e98d3be60292fb5e5a7a20d04b106d7b76

1576934 (244625 blocks ago)

⏴ Block 1576933 (a4f537fd…2cb) | Block 1576935 ⏵ | Latest block ⏭

Metadata

03/05/2024, 20:30 UTC (339d 18:11:29 ago) 19.4 113B Pulse 💓 16.5 OXEN

Transactions (0)

Show raw details